16/02/2015 · Idiomatic python loathes "just because" classes and excessive boilerplate, but the unittest module would feel at home in Java land. Nose and pytest to the rescue!. The Python unit testing framework, sometimes referred to as “PyUnit,” is a Python language version of JUnit, by Kent Beck and Erich Gamma. JUnit is, in turn, a Java version of Kent’s Smalltalk testing framework. Each is the de facto standard unit testing framework for its respective language..
testing, and use one test to run many test cases with parameterized testing. Extend pytest with plugins, Extend pytest with plugins, connect it to continuous integration systems, and use it in tandem with tox, mock, coverage, unittest, When comparing unittest vs pytest, the Slant community recommends pytest for most people. In the question“What are the best Python unit testing frameworks?” pytest is ranked 1st while unittest is …
Interest over time of pytest and unittest Note: It is possible that some search terms could be used in multiple areas and that could skew some graphs. The line chart is based on worldwide web search for the past 12 months. Support for unittest.TestCase / Integration of fixtures¶ pytest has support for running Python style tests. It’s meant for leveraging existing unittest-style projects to use pytest features.

Python programming Testing Finn Arup Nielsen DTU Compute Technical University of Denmark September 8, 2014. Python testing Overview Testing frameworks: unittest, nose, py.test, doctest Coverage Testing of numerical computations GUI testing Web testing Test-driven development Finn Arup Nielsen 1 September 8, 2014 . Python testing Testing frameworks unittest: In thePython …. 13/11/2018 · pytest, nose, and unittest are probably your best bets out of the 3 options considered. "Allows for compact test suites" is the primary reason people pick pytest over the competition. This page is powered by a knowledgeable community that helps you make an informed decision..
Python test discovery. _pytest.config _pytest. for use with Hudson and build integration servers.skipping _pytest. terminal reporting of the full testing process. generic mechanism for marking and selecting python functions. help messages. monkeypatching and mocking functionality.genscript _pytest.terminal _pytest. run test suites written for nose.runner _pytest.tmpdir _pytest. log machine.

4/12/2016 · This tutorial is about pytest testing framework for python. Popular options for doing automated testing in python are nose, pytest, unittest, doctest etc.. Agenda •About unit testing •Ready, Set, Go •The power of assert •Catching exceptions •Fixtures and other features •Advanced stuff •Even more advanced stuff. Quickly learn how to automate unit testing of Python 3 code with Python 3 automation libraries, such as doctest, unittest, nose, nose2, and pytest..



